Combined voices of the Melbourne Welsh Male Voice Choir and Cantorion Cymreig Victoria (Victorian Welsh Male Voice Choir) appear in concert, with a Gymanfa Ganu (community hymn singing), conducted by Alwyn Humphreys.
A companion to The Welsh in Australia, Vol. 1, the programme mixes spirituals, hymn tunes, and traditional Welsh songs.

The Melbourne Welsh Male Voice Choir was formed in 1984 by mainly Welsh migrants who wished to bring the male-voice tradition of their homeland to Victoria. It has kept that heritage while shaping a distinctive Australian sound and a wide concert repertoire.

The Melbourne Welsh Male Voice Choir and the Victorian Welsh Singers combined to record the Gymanfa Ganu at the Robert Blackwood Hall, Melbourne in 1992. The combined choir totalled almost one hundred men, rehearsed and led by Alwyn Humphreys, musical director of the Orpheus Choir.
